Emotions

Emotions is the Festival’s section which aims to stimulate fantasy on the energy subject through many entertainment occasions: theatre shows, extraordinary exhibitions, thematic film exhibition and much more.

Following are the entertainments that animated the city during 2008’s edition of the Festival dell'Energia:

Carillon

Kitonb Company
Piazza Sant’Oronzo - Carillon by Kitonb Company, the spectacular event of the Festival. After having seen two days long the assembly of the structure and the open rehearsals, the public enjoyed an exhibition of great visual impact.
Everybody looking up at the sky to admire on strings hanging dancers, twirling between the stars, face to face with the Statue of the city patron saint that soars up to 20 meters.A graceful, elegant, sensual show with its lights, sounds and special effects that ended up as breathtaking for the public.

 

Energy / Utopia

Biosphera Theatre
Teatro Politeama Greco - Energy/Utopia by Biosphera Theatre. The show has been sold out in all its repeat performances. It has been an exhibition full of contents and meditations, digging in our deepest interior and investigating our personal relation with energy and its daily consumption.
A gentle and rarefied atmosphere able to create an intense emotion, also because of the structure set on stage: a small and cosy bubble, inside of which the whole performance takes place.

 

Screenings

Cinema Multisala Massimo - Film exhibition arranged by Cinemambiente. In the three days of the Festival several films were selected and shown by the cultural association Cinemambiente. The showings for the schools registered all sold out (A crude awakening. The oil crash & Monster & Co.), but also the other film showings registered a great interest of experts and film lovers.

  • L'Italia non è un paese povero, by Joris Ivens
  • Il mio paese, by Daniele Vicari
  • Who killed the electric car?, by Chris Paine
  • There will be blood, by Paul Thomas Anderson
  • La via del petrolio, by Bernardo Bertolucci
